You didn't say, or at least it's not clear, whether you tried getting the
updates using Internet Explorer, by going here:
<http://windowsupdate.microsoft.com/>
Some new ActiveX software has to be installed on XP before your computer can
be scanned. Just follow the prompts to do so, but it should then list and
download the same updates, and install them, as those you see in the taskbar
notification. If going to the site is successful, keep going back until
there are no more critical updates to install.
